Here's her quick, easy recipe, perfect when you need a dessert but have only minutes to prepare it:
Muzzy's Nilla Wafer Cheesecake Bites:
Sixteen ounces of cream cheese (softened)
3/4C granulated sugar
2 e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
24 vanilla wafers
Preheat oven to 375 degrees
Beat cream cheese and sugar
Add eggs (one at a time) and vanilla.
Grease the bottom of a muffin or brownie pan and place two vanilla wafers in each depression; top with cream cheese mixture.
Bake for 15-18 minutes, until toothpick inserted in the middle comes out clean. Cool in fridge for 30 minutes. Add favorite toppings. I loaded mine with raspberries and blueberries because all that fruit makes this a healthy dessert, right?
